Parking lot leveling services involve the process of correcting uneven or sloped surfaces in parking areas to create a smooth, stable, and safe surface. This typically includes removing existing surface materials, grading the underlying base, and applying new layers of asphalt, concrete, or other paving materials to achieve a uniform elevation. The goal is to eliminate dips, high spots, or uneven patches that can cause water pooling, vehicle damage, or safety hazards. Skilled service providers use specialized equipment and techniques to ensure the surface is properly prepared and leveled, resulting in a durable and even parking area.

These services are especially helpful for resolving common problems such as cracks, potholes, or settling that develop over time in parking lots. Uneven surfaces can lead to water runoff issues, increasing the risk of flooding or damage to the pavement. They can also cause vehicles to become difficult to park or maneuver safely, creating potential safety concerns for both drivers and pedestrians. Parking lot leveling can restore the surface’s integrity, improve drainage, and extend the lifespan of the parking area, making it safer and more functional.

The overview below groups typical Parking Lot Leveling proj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or parking lot leveling jobs gener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ine fixes fall within this band, making it a common expense for small-scale projects. Larger or more complex repairs can cost more, but most fall into this middle range.

Mid-Size Projects - Medium parking lot leveling services usually cost between $600 and $2,000. These projects often involve more extensive surface adjustments and are common for commercial properties. Fewer projects reach the upper end of this range unless additional work is required.

Large-Scale Repairs - For significant leveling work, costs typically range from $2,000 to $5,000. These jobs may include extensive surface preparation or multiple lot sections. Larger projects tend to push into the higher tiers, but many stay within this range.

Full Replacement - Complete parking lot leveling or resurfacing can exceed $5,000, with some complex or extensive projects reaching $10,000 or more. Such jobs are less frequent and usually involve major reconstruction efforts handled by experienced local contractors.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is parking lot leveling? Parking lot leveling involves adjusting the surface to eliminate uneven areas, ensuring a smooth and stable surface for vehicles and pedestrians.

Why is parking lot leveling important? Proper leveling helps prevent water pooling, reduces trip hazards, and extends the lifespan of the parking surface.

What types of parking lot surfaces can be leveled? Parking lot leveling services typically address asphalt, concrete, and other paved surfaces to improve evenness and safety.

How do local contractors perform parking lot leveling? Contractors may use equipment like graders, asphalt overlays, or mudjacking techniques to achieve a level surface based on the specific needs.

What signs indicate a parking lot may need leveling? Visible cracks, uneven patches, standing water after rain, or noticeable dips are common indicators that leveling services may be needed.
